Chunky Guacamole
As the end of summer is coming and Labor Day weekend is approaching, parties seem to be in no short supply. If my grandmother taught me anything, it’s that you never go anywhere empty handed. Always bring something to a party, even if the host says it is not necessary. A nice bottle of wine, a desert or a dip. This chunky guacamole is the perfect thing to bring to any party this holiday weekend.

One of my favorite things to make for dinner is breakfast. It’s quick, easy and usually pretty cheap. Last night for dinner I made a staple, French toast. My secret ingredient to making the best French toast is vanilla extract. It takes your French toast to a whole new level of savory and sweet. It’s something the whole family can enjoy.

How to make quick sausage peppers and onions:
There are many ways to make sausage, you can grill it, fry it and even bake it. One of the quickest ways I’ve found to make it is to bake it. If you’re a lazy cook like me this could be your new go to. It’s also great for those nights you have a lot going on and very little time.
